    def _do_send(self, transport, event, message, cc_addrs, bcc_addrs):
        notify_sys = NotificationSystem(self.env)
        smtp_from = notify_sys.smtp_from
        smtp_from_name = notify_sys.smtp_from_name or self.env.project_name
        smtp_replyto = notify_sys.smtp_replyto
        if not notify_sys.use_short_addr and notify_sys.smtp_default_domain:
            if smtp_from and '@' not in smtp_from:
                smtp_from = '%s@%s' % (smtp_from,
                                       notify_sys.smtp_default_domain)
            if smtp_replyto and '@' not in smtp_replyto:
                smtp_replyto = '%s@%s' % (smtp_replyto,
                                          notify_sys.smtp_default_domain)

        headers = {}
        headers['X-Mailer'] = 'Trac %s, by Edgewall Software'\
                              % self.env.trac_version
        headers['X-Trac-Version'] = self.env.trac_version
        headers['X-Trac-Project'] = self.env.project_name
        headers['X-URL'] = self.env.project_url
        headers['X-Trac-Realm'] = event.realm
        headers['Precedence'] = 'bulk'
        headers['Auto-Submitted'] = 'auto-generated'
        if isinstance(event.target, (list, tuple)):
            targetid = ','.join(map(get_target_id, event.target))
        else:
            targetid = get_target_id(event.target)
        rootid = create_message_id(self.env, targetid, smtp_from, None,
                                   more=event.realm)
        if event.category == 'created':
            headers['Message-ID'] = rootid
        else:
            headers['Message-ID'] = create_message_id(self.env, targetid,
                                                      smtp_from, event.time,
                                                      more=event.realm)
            headers['In-Reply-To'] = rootid
            headers['References'] = rootid
        headers['Date'] = formatdate()
        headers['From'] = (smtp_from_name, smtp_from) \
                          if smtp_from_name else smtp_from
        headers['To'] = 'undisclosed-recipients: ;'
        if cc_addrs:
            headers['Cc'] = ', '.join(cc_addrs)
        if bcc_addrs:
            headers['Bcc'] = ', '.join(bcc_addrs)
        headers['Reply-To'] = smtp_replyto

        for k, v in headers.iteritems():
            set_header(message, k, v, self._charset)
        for decorator in self.decorators:
            decorator.decorate_message(event, message, self._charset)

        from_name, from_addr = parseaddr(str(message['From']))
        to_addrs = set()
        for name in ('To', 'Cc', 'Bcc'):
            values = map(str, message.get_all(name, ()))
            to_addrs.update(addr for name, addr in getaddresses(values)
                                 if addr)
        del message['Bcc']
        notify_sys.send_email(from_addr, list(to_addrs), message.as_string())
